The Restless Wave: Good Times, Just Causes, Great Fights, and Other Appreciations is a 2018 book by American politician John McCain and his frequent collaborator and former staff member Mark Salter. It is a personal memoir looking at McCain's last ten years or so in the Senate, and his 2008 campaign for the presidency against Barack Obama.[1] As such it is the final volume of an autobiographical trilogy that also comprises Faith of My Fathers (1999) and Worth the Fighting For (2002).[2] It also covers his work on behalf of democracy and human rights in Eastern Europe and the Middle East.[1][3][4][5] The work's title comes from the second line of the naval hymn "Eternal Father, Strong to Save",[1] reflecting McCain's career as a naval aviator. It contains 10 chapters including Arab Spring and Regular order.
